I am a mother of 3 young children, having never made the move from traditional baby shampoos, I was quite eager to be trialling Berry Smoothie Organic Baby Shampoo & Conditioner.
I’ve always had to be careful with toiletries as my 3 year old son had eczema as a baby, so I had a quick read on the back and was happy to see it was suitable for children who may be prone to eczema or psorisis, so I was reassured it would be fine for them.
The product comes in handy 200ml tubes with flip top lids. The amount of certified organic ingredients is marked clearly on the front of each, with the shampoo having 82% and the conditioner 89%, but overall 100% certified products. I scanned the ingredients and observed they included a lot of natural extracts. Also that 10% of net profit from sales is donated to charity. The products are also approved by Vegan, Vegetarian Society and Ethical Company Good Shopping Guide.
On to the product itself, Berry Smoothie, so of course the first thing I did upon opening them was give them a good sniff! I was pleasantly surprised to smell a lovely subtle berry fragrance, almost buttery in smell as well.
So on to my first guinea pigs, my 13 month old twin girls. Both had hair washed with no problems and no tears, and then first use of conditioner. Once their hair was brushed and had dried naturally, their gorgeous auburn locks appeared to be shinier than usual and I enjoyed smelling their hair as I put them down to bed that night. I don’t wash their hair too often, so it was a few nights before we tried it again, and results were good again. Any worries I had about conditioner causing their hair to look lank were soon banished. On the third trial, I decided to go all out and give my girls a cool blow dry. Although they weren’t too keen, and kept trying to take off, but I still managed to get lovely results, and super duper shiny hair.
And then my other guinea pig, my 3 year old boy who can make a bit of a fuss having his hair washed. Again it was pleasant surprised all round, and he was quite happy having his hair washed and smelling berry delicious as a result!
By this time I had berry envy, and decided since it was vegetarian friendly, I would try them to wash my own hair as well.
Overall I was quite impressed, and I will be checking out other products under the Green People brand.
